# Break-Glass: Vendored Fonts

Third-party fonts for Ostergate UI are vendored in the sealed assets bundle; never fetch them at build time. Updates go through the quarterly license review. If the bundle signing key is unavailable and a release is blocked, break-glass applies. Unlock the bundle tool with the recovery passphrase below.

strongbox words: raldor-eliir-lamael

Ticket VLT-88: Digest scheduler vault locked

The Brindlemail batch digest scheduler can't read its cron config — the Hollowkey vault sealed itself after the restart. Digests for the Pavo tenant are stalled. New contractor: unseal the vault, confirm the 06:00 batch fires, then close this. The passphrase you need is right below:

unlock words, bawef-kahap: sorax-sorir-quenys-aldok

This PR vendors the Quillmont font family directly into the Lanternbox plugin SDK so external plugins stop fetching typefaces at runtime. It kills the flash-of-unstyled-text issue folks kept reporting and makes offline builds actually work. Licensing was cleared by our counsel at Hapworth. If you subset fonts yourself, please match our settings so rendering stays consistent. The subsetting and caching constants we standardized on are below.

tuning table, yahap-hahip:
BUDGETS = {
    "praiel": 88,
    "quenox": 61,
    "nordor": 332,
    "gorix": 835,
    "ruswyn": 186,
}